Episode: How a Landing Gear Error Was Caught Before Disaster
Description: In this Mistake of the Week, Mark Graban breaks down an incident involving an American Airlines A319 on final approach to Phoenix β captured on video with its landing gear still up. A cockpit alert sounded, the crew realized what was missing, and the pilots executed a safe go-around. Their explanation to air traffic control? A perfectly understated: βIt wasnβt configured in the appropriate manner.β
